mm/damon/core: handle extreme memory state in get_node_memcg_used_bp()

This commit handles extreme corner cases where total memory is zero or
reported used memory exceeds total memory. It updates
damos_get_node_memcg_used_bp() to prevent division by zero or underflows by
clamping the results to 100% or 0% appropriately.

> diff --git a/mm/damon/core.c b/mm/damon/core.c
> index 75d71ac09515e..3779a04753061 100644
> --- a/mm/damon/core.c
> +++ b/mm/damon/core.c
> @@ -2863,6 +2863,12 @@ static unsigned long damos_get_node_memcg_used_bp(
>  	mem_cgroup_put(memcg);
>  
>  	si_meminfo_node(&i, goal->nid);
> +	if (!i.totalram || i.totalram < used_pages) {
> +		if (goal->metric == DAMOS_QUOTA_NODE_MEMCG_USED_BP)
> +			return 10000;
> +		else	/* DAMOS_QUOTA_NODE_MEMCG_FREE_BP */
> +			return 0;
> +	}

[Severity: High]
This is a pre-existing issue, but I noticed a similar block of code just
above this in damos_get_node_mem_bp() that appears to handle the fallback
logic incorrectly:

mm/damon/core.c:damos_get_node_mem_bp() {
    ...
    si_meminfo_node(&i, goal->nid);
    if (!i.totalram || i.totalram < i.freeram) {
        if (goal->metric == DAMOS_QUOTA_NODE_MEM_USED_BP)
            return 10000;
        else    /* DAMOS_QUOTA_NODE_MEM_FREE_BP */
            return 0;
    }
    ...
}

When i.freeram exceeds i.totalram (which can happen due to per-CPU stat drift
during large frees or memory hot-remove), this logic returns 10000 (100%) for
DAMOS_QUOTA_NODE_MEM_USED_BP and 0 for DAMOS_QUOTA_NODE_MEM_FREE_BP.

Since the node is effectively completely free, shouldn't it return 0 for used
and 10000 for free?

Could this cause DAMON memory reclaim schemes to trigger aggressively on
nodes that are actually completely free, potentially causing performance
regressions?
